Output 5152ebe2b628afe26e6758717278888b964e1dc14cfc2bb96a05b4986a4587ef:1

value
17395000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de52fbd330f76343afaeff63760118a9b2a73edf OP_EQUAL
address
AChp5nRn75ggH6bdFrxHPAnnGyx41sWfRN
transaction
5152ebe2b628afe26e6758717278888b964e1dc14cfc2bb96a05b4986a4587ef